Paul Mills, Taylor Co., KY (1930-2012) He professed faith in Christ and was a member of the Campbellsville Baptist Church. He was a former employee of the Overhead Door Company in Campbellsville, KY. He was the patriarch of a respected Taylor County, KY family. His marriage to Ineze Loy Mills, who survives, endured almost 62 years. He leaves 8 direct living descendants. Paul Mills, 82, of Campbellsville, KY, died at 6:05amET, Thursday, December 13, 2012, in Campbellsville, KY. Funeral services are at 12pm noon CT/1pmET, Saturday, December 15, 2012 at Parrott & Ramsey Funeral Home, 418 Lebanon Avenue Campbellsville, KY, by Rev. Larry Rhodes and Dr. James Jones. Entombment at Brookside Mausoleum, W. Main Street, Campbellsville, KY. Visitation is 4pm-7pmCT/5pm-8pmET, Friday, December 14, 2012, at the funeral home. Paul Mills, Taylor Co., KY (1930-2012) Paul Mills was the son of the late Henry Mills and Betty Polston Mills. He, was born in Russell County, KY, Tuesday, October 7, 1930. He died at Thursday, December 13, 2012, in Campbellsville, Taylor Co., KY, at the age of 82 years, 2 months, and 6 days. He professed faith in Christ and was a member of the Campbellsville Baptist Church. He was a former employee of the Overhead Door Company in Campbellsville, KY.
